Resurgent Ballymena United Face In-Form Glentoran in Critical NIFL Premiership Encounter

Match Preview and Recent Form
The highly anticipated NIFL Premiership match between Ballymena United and Glentoran FC is scheduled for September 6, 2025, at 14:00 UTC.
Ballymena United have shown remarkable improvement recently, bouncing back from a difficult start to the season where they lost their first four games. They’ve won their last two league matches, including an impressive 1-0 victory against Champions Larne at Inver Park, with summer signing Ben Kennedy scoring the decisive goal.
Team Developments
The home team underwent significant changes during the summer transfer window, with manager Jim Ervine orchestrating a major squad overhaul that saw twelve players depart and thirteen new faces arrive. This reconstruction came after a challenging previous season where they narrowly avoided relegation through a play-off against Institute.
Glentoran enters the match in excellent form, having secured six wins and three draws in their last ten matches, with an particularly impressive away record of four wins and one draw in their last five road games.
Venue and Historical Context
The match will be played at the Ballymena Showgrounds, which boasts a capacity of 4,100, with 3,050 seated positions. The historical head-to-head record between these teams over their last ten meetings shows Glentoran’s dominance with seven victories, while Ballymena has secured two wins, with one draw. At the Ballymena Showgrounds, the record is more balanced, with both teams claiming two victories each and one draw from their last five encounters.
